| Özet: | The research project provided information on physiotherapeutic palliative care in oncology patients. This research was conducted by analyzing 35 scientific articles collected from academic and scientific journals, including clinical trials, reports of studies on multiple patients, and the experiences of healthcare personnel. These articles evaluated different treatments used for oncological rehabilitation. The hope of extending the lifespan of people with cancer underscores the need for palliative care. Therefore, it is crucial to highlight the physiotherapist's intervention as part of the multidisciplinary team for the care and recovery of oncological and palliative patients. The main objective of this literature review is to investigate and understand how physiotherapists can intervene in treating these patients, identifying the benefits and possible contraindications in their application. Finally, the results obtained from the analysis of the different articles consistently demonstrate the efficiency and effectiveness of the proposed trials in improving the quality of life of oncological and palliative patients. These physiotherapeutic interventions have proven to be effective in reducing pain, fatigue, depression, loss of mobility, loss of muscle mass, and anxiety. It is important to note that each patient is unique and reacts individually to their recovery or treatment. Therefore, it is crucial to tailor interventions to each patient's specific needs, recognizing differences in individual responses. |
